     With reports of the wind blasting on the bay, I could not wait to get
     ooo. I showed up at 3rd around 5:30 with cotw showing 20 average.
     Rigged 5.3/8.8 (#180). Nicely powered for an hour. The inside was very
     flat and steady and the channel was a little disorganized. An hour
     later the wind picked up strong in the channel and big swells built up
     quickly. Overpowered for a while with a few 6' to 8' rollers and the
     sun low on the horizon. Slowed down around 7:15 for a long stretch
     home. Great day for a late start.
